1. Jack Dorsey's Block Joins Rush For Federal Bank Charters From OCC

Banking license: Block files an OCC application to establish Builders Bank & Trust, N.A., a national trust bank targeting bitcoin and stablecoin custody services, joining Revolut, Coinbase, Circle, and Ripple in the growing queue for federal bank charters.

πŸ”Ž Insider Insight: Block's application signals that the federal bank charter race has expanded beyond pure crypto firms to encompass major fintech payments companies with existing regulated financial infrastructure. With the OCC approving 21 of 40 applications since 2025, the pathway to federally supervised crypto custody is becoming a standard strategic objective for any company serious about institutional digital asset services.

2. Gemini Receives Singapore Payment License For Crypto Services

Operational license: Gemini secures a full Major Payment Institution license from MAS for digital payment token and cross-border money transfer services, completing a process that began with in-principle approval in October 2024.

πŸ”Ž Insider Insight: The MPI license removes transaction volume limits that constrained Gemini's Singapore operations, unlocking its ability to scale institutional and retail crypto services in one of Asia's most strategically important regulated markets. Singapore's consistent regulatory momentum, with MAS now finalizing its stablecoin framework, makes this license increasingly valuable as the city-state positions itself as Asia's primary digital asset hub.

3. Circle To Acquire Singapore's Tazapay For $400 Million In Stock

Acquisition deal: Circle agrees to acquire Singapore-based cross-border payments company Tazapay for $400 million in stock, gaining regulated banking connections across 100-plus markets and $25 billion in annual payment volume, over 60% already stablecoin-based.

πŸ”Ž Insider Insight: Tazapay's existing banking relationships across 173 countries give Circle instant global payment infrastructure that would take years and enormous capital to replicate independently. With over 60% of Tazapay's volume already moving through stablecoins, Circle is acquiring a customer base and distribution network already primed for USDC adoption rather than needing to convert traditional payment users.
